FEATURE ALBUM
Purity Ring - Another Eternity
[4AD/Remote Control]
The wait for Another Eternity following the release of first single Push Pull in December seemed just that. The Canadian duo's sophomore full-length is full of pop nuances and sunlit soundscapes that would dance perfectly around the vocals of New Zealand's Broods or even the reinvented Taylor Swift. But Megan James and Corin Roddick have been building to this for awhile, their 2011 track Belispeak introduced James' game-changing lyrical prowess, not in the least because of her childlike delivery, and multi-instrumentalist/producer Roddick's hazy, come-at-me chops in the studio.
